I used Quilted with Love for my sentiment, and the Log Cabin Quilt Die to create my "corner" treatment.  I offset that with a die from the ODBD  Decorative Corner Die set, and I cut the sentiment with an ODBD Mini Tag Die.  I matted everything with Neenah Solar White 140 lb card stock and the patterned papers are from the new Americana Quilt Collection.  Quick and simple but I am really loving this new quilt die!  I hope to get the rest as soon as I'm back up and able to create again.
